Prescription Evaluation Methods and Evaluation Tools

2010 
Objective:To research prescription evaluation methods and tools,and to achieve the purpose of rational use of drugs and therapy optimization.Methods:Through domestic and foreign literature search,finding prescription evaluation methods,criteria or screening tools.Results:Commonly used prescription evaluation methods include:prospective;concurrent and retrospective review.Prescription evaluation tools include: prescription comment standard in hospital,Beers Criteria,Medication Appropriateness Index (MAI),Assessing Care Of Vulnerable Elders (ACOVE),Medication-Related Problems (MRP),Screening Tool to Alert doctors to the Right Treatment (START) and Screening Tool of Older Persons' potentially inappropriate Prescriptions (STOPP). Conclusion:Abroad prescription evaluation methods and tools provide a useful reference for clinical pharmacists to carry out medication evaluation,development of criteria and indicators.
